Introducing ASI’s MEDAL Program

ASI’s MEDAL (Molding Executives and Directors into Arts Leaders) Program is forging the next generation of WNY arts leaders. The six (6) month training and mentorship program will offer participants, or Medalists, monthly workshops and presentations, along with resources, networking, and one-on-one mentorship related to managing nonprofit arts or culture work.
